โAll production systems take their origins from the original Toyota Production System.โ
A manufacturing philosophy that aims to eliminate waste and achieve the best possible efficiency. At Iter, we have helped businesses of many different cultures and approaches implement production systems across global factory footprints, but all of whom have faced the same two challenges:
๐ How do I make the production system sustainable and part of the operational DNA?
๐ How can I deliver cultural change and drive quantifiable performance improvements?
